Yeah, you can think of it like this: since there is that heavy right tail (high RTPs), you have to remove "probability mass" from somewhere else for the RTP to hold. One might think that the left tail (low RTPs) is heavier as well to negate the effect of the right tail, but it's not so: the low RTPs are in fact under a tighter envelope than what the normal distribution predicts. So what happens is that the median and mode of the distribution shift to the left to account for the added probability mass in the right tail.

Jufo did not report on the percentage of these 10,000 Players whose 2,000-round RTP exceeded the Theoretical RTP. That would have been an interesting number, because that would be the number of Players that are approaching the Theoretical RTP not from the negative side but from the positive side of that value.

I checked the numbers from the simulation and they were (for 2000 spins):

50.0% of players had RTP of 96.69% or lower (so 96.69% is the Median, or most "typical" player).
3.0% of players were between Median and Average (T-RTP) (ie. between 96.69% and 97.48%)
47.0% of players were at RTP (97.48%) or above it.

For 10,000 spins the above frequencies were nearly identical.

A couple of notes about this:

It's true that the longer you play, the closer your RTP will get to the T-RTP, and like you wrote you can get closer to it either from negative side or positive side. The reason why people usually assume you are reaching it from the negative side, might be 1) because that's the side you are on most often, ie. it's not 50-50 (see my frequencies above), and 2) if you are on the right-hand-side of the RTP you might be inclined to stop playing to not lose your winnings, that is, if people are above RTP, they don't usually think: sh*t I am ahead, I need to play more to drop back closer to the T-RTP. So when people chase T-RTP they do it most often from the negative side.

But there is another key concept which justifies the view of approaching T-RTP from the negative side and it has to with the Median.

Below is yet another simulation chart from the Hot Pepper slot. This time it shows the distribution after only 100 spins.

100_spin_dist.jpg

Note that the X-axis is plotted up to 200% but distribution continues to the right up to 1700%. 241 samples out of 10,000 had more than 200% RTP with the highest being 1700%.

The plot shows how after 100 spins, the win distribution is very far from normal distribution. But note especially that the Mode of the distribution (the most likely value with the highest peak) is at around ~76% and the Median is at 88.05% RTP. Median means the player who is in the middle (exactly half of all players will have RTP lower than him, half of them will have higher). So this "most middle" player, in 100 spins, sees RTP of only 88.05%.

Now from the previous sims, the Median for 2000-spin case was 96.65% and for 10000-spin case it was 97.13%. Therefore:

As the number of spins increases, the Median approaches the T-RTP and from the negative side.

So, perhaps the reason why it is often assumed that one approaches T-RTP from the negative side is because the Median (and also Mode) approaches it from that side and this kind of describes the result of "the most average player".

UPDATE: I also checked that for 100 spins, the ratio of players who were at T-RTP (97.48%) or above it was 40.6%. (for 2000 spins this number was 47.0%)

A remark for the mathematically minded on the Berry-Esséen theorem (
You do not have permission to view link Log in or register now.
) I mentioned earlier:
In the notation of the Wikipedia page, C is just slightly less than 0.5 and rho<M sigma^2, where M is the maximum payout. (rho is the expectation of the cube of the absolute deviation from the mean, while sigma^2 is the expectation of its square. As the terms corresponding to the highest payouts already dominate sigma^2, this estimate is probably not off by more than a factor of 2.)
Hence the difference between the actual cumulative distribution function and the normal estimate is less than M/(2*sigma*sqrt(n)) at any point, where n is the number of spins.

For a typical slot, M is several hundreds or even a thousand, sigma is in the 5 to 10 range, so M/(2*sigma) can be around 100. To be certain that the error is at most 1%, n would have to be 100000000, for an error of 0.1%, n would have to be 10000000000. The actual numbers may be a magnitude or two smaller, because the theorem is a universal estimate valid for any probability distribution and for any deviation from the mean, nevertheless my feeling is that you probably need to play millions of spins to get within 1% of the normal distribution everywhere.

Yeah, that statement is along the same lines as my simulation of sets of 10,000 spins and failing the normality tests for the data (it wasn't even close). What I also tried, was to remove the largest 5% of payouts from the data and see if the distribution is normal enough then but the normality tests still failed because the lower end results (low RTPs) were too far from normal distribution as well.

So what you wrote verified my observation that normal distribution just doesn't work with slots for any such number of spins that a single player might ever play, and so it was a wise decision for Chris to remove this part from his help file altogether.
